Output 391f32cd51b6e5c020962008326aa7a98caf2d09fc3e15120c691884e09b410b:0

value
58668
script pubkey
OP_0 OP_PUSHBYTES_20 2f8394040e8144444c14f002b13fefbb4cec5ea8
address
bc1q97pegpqws9zygnq57qptz0l0hdxwch4gvjxdra
transaction
391f32cd51b6e5c020962008326aa7a98caf2d09fc3e15120c691884e09b410b
spent
true